ORDER
The proposed findings and recommended partial disposition submitted by United
States Magistrate Judge Jerome T. Kearney have been reviewed. No objections were
filed. After carefully considering this document and making a de novo review of the
record, it is concluded that the proposed findings and recommended partial disposition
should be rejected because, given plaintiff’s medical condition, a hearing is appropriate.
For that reason, the pending recommended partial disposition [Doc. No. 36] is
rejected, and Judge Kearney is directed to schedule a hearing on plaintiff’s motion for
a preliminary injunction.
